Oldukça kolay olan bu işlem şu şekilde yapılır:
# cd /usr/local/src
– dosyayı çekeceğimiz klasöre gideriz,
# wget http://www.configserver.com/free/csf.tgz
– wget ile csf’nin son sürümünü çekeriz eğer wget bulunmuyorsa “yum install wget
” yaparak kurabilirsiniz,
# tar -xzf csf.tgz
– untar işlemini yaparız,
# cd csf
# sh install.sh
– kurulum scriptini başlatırız.
Kurulum işlemi bittikten sonra gerekli iptables modüllerini kontrol ederiz:
# perl /etc/csf/csftest.pl
FATAL ERROR
yazmadığı sürece bazı modüllerin eksik olduğunu söylese bile sorun olmayacaktır.
CSF’yi yeni bir cPanel kurulumunun üzerine kurduysanız işlem bitmiştir fakat bir süredir kullanıyorsanız ve sizden önce biri başka bir firewall scripti kurduysa bunları kaldırmak için aşağıdaki scripti çalıştırmak gerekir:
# sh /etc/csf/remove_apf_bfd.sh
Yukarıda bulunan script sunucunuzdan apf/bfd ‘yi kaldıracaktır.
csf kapalı olarak geleceği için enable etmemiz gerekmektedir, bu işlemi WHM panel’den yapabileceğiniz gibi konsoldan da yapabilirsiniz:
# csf -e
– CSF’yi çalıştırır
Diğer konsol komutları:
# csf -x
– CSF’yi kapatır
# csf -f
– Tüm blokları flush eder (kaldırır) ve CSF’yi durdurur
# csf -d 2.3.4.5 “IP Banlama sebebiniz”
– 2.3.4.5 no’lu IP’yi banlar
# csf -h
– help dosyası
Panel üzerinden konfigürasyon dosyasına SMTP_BLOCK = 1
ekleyerek 25. portunuzu kapatabilirsiniz ve böylece spam’in önünü kesebilirsiniz.